在骰子落定之前,授权的每一步必须透明可复核——本手册以工程视角剖析TP钱包为博饼游戏进行USDT授权与结算的端到端方案。本文风格偏向技术手册,强调流程、接口与防护要点,适用于开发者与安全工程师快速落地实现。
一、总体架构
- 参与方:用户钱包(TP)、博饼智能合约、USDT托管合约、跨链桥/中继、验证节点、前端中继服务。架构遵循最小信任原则:资产锁定与事件证明分离,结算靠链上断言完成。
二、跨链技术方案(可选实现)
- 锁定铸造(Lock-Mint)模式:源链锁定USDT,目标链铸造wUSDT并记录桥事件;
- 跨链消息/轻客户端:采用轻客户端或Merkle证明传递证明,避免信任中继;
- ZK证明桥:用SNARKs压缩状态证明,提高吞吐并降低验证成本。
三、算力与验证

- 计算侧重于两处:证明生成(ZK prover)与交易排序(sequencer/validator)。证明节点需高并行GPU/FPGA资源,验证在目标链上为轻量操作。按需设定证明延迟与经济激励。
四、跨链互操作要点
- 统一Token Registry、事件序列号、防重放Nonce;

- 状态证明需包含交易副本、时间戳、签名集合或轻客户端头部;
- 出错恢复机制:挑战期、回滚与仲裁合约。
五、安全工具与运维
- 合约静态分析、形式化验证(关键资金流);
- 多方计算(MPC)或门控硬件(HSM)管理桥多签;
- 监控告警、链上断言监测、模拟器用于回归测试;
- 用户端:EIP-2612 permit/MetaTx降低UX成本,同时保留审批白名单与权限时限。
六、详细流程(示例步骤)
1) 用户在TP钱包发起博饼支付请求;
2) 前端查询合约ABI并请求签名(若支持EIP-2612则用permit签名替代approve);
3) 若跨链,钱包通过桥合约提交lock操作并获取事件证明;
4) 中继或证明系统生成Merkle/zk证明并在目标链提交mint/claim交易;
5) 博饼合约收到wUSDT后触发游戏逻辑,结算记录上链;
6) 撤回时按桥协议反向操作,或直接burn并解锁源链资产。
七、行业剖析与前瞻
- 趋势集中于标准化跨链消息、零知证明与账户抽象;监管合规与可审计性将驱动企业级桥的采纳。
结语:将博饼这一民间娱乐带入链上,需要的不仅是签名与交易,更是跨链协同、算力支撑与严密的安全体系;掌握上文要点,方能在去中心化的骰局中稳操胜券。
评论